The increasing enrollment of neurodivergent children in mainstream education has made classrooms increasingly heterogeneous environments. This study aims to analyze how neuroscientific principles can support effective inclusive practices in the classroom, with an emphasis on neuroplasticity and cognitive functions. The research was conducted through a qualitative literature review, analyzing relevant academic materials published primarily in the last five years (2020–2025). The results corroborate the relevance of neuroscientific knowledge in understanding the diverse learning profiles of children, as well as in planning instruction that respects this diversity. Thus, this study highlights the need for teaching strategies to include curriculum adaptation, personalized pedagogical approaches, and diversified teaching methodologies to engage students' senses and emotions, activating multiple brain areas, strengthening existing neural connections, and creating new ones—thereby enabling learning for all.
